docker ps是什么的缩写

您所在的位置:网站首页 网络用语csp是什么的缩写 docker ps是什么的缩写

docker ps是什么的缩写

2024-07-14 02:01| 来源: 网络整理| 查看: 265

Docker PS是什么的缩写

在使用Docker的过程中,经常会听到docker ps这个命令,但是你有没有想过ps到底是什么的缩写呢?在本文中,我们将探索一下docker ps的含义以及用法,帮助你更好地理解和使用Docker。

Docker是什么

在介绍docker ps之前,我们先来了解一下Docker。Docker是一个开源的容器化平台,它能够帮助开发者打包、分发和运行应用程序。Docker的核心概念是容器,它可以将应用程序及其依赖项打包到一个可移植的容器中,使应用程序可以在任何环境中运行。与传统的虚拟化技术相比,Docker容器更加轻量、快速且易于管理。

Docker PS命令

docker ps是Docker命令行工具中的一个命令,用于列出正在运行的容器。ps是Process Status的缩写,是Unix和类Unix系统中用于查看进程状态的命令。

使用docker ps命令可以获取容器的一些基本信息,如容器ID、容器名称、运行状态、端口映射等。下面是一个示例:

$ docker ps C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ES 1234567890ab nginx:latest "nginx -g 'daemon of…" 2 minutes ago Up 2 minutes 80/tcp my-nginx

在上面的示例中,CONTAINER ID列显示了容器的唯一标识符,IMAGE列显示了容器所使用的镜像,COMMAND列显示了容器的启动命令,CREATED列显示了容器的创建时间,STATUS列显示了容器的运行状态,PORTS列显示了容器的端口映射信息,NAMES列显示了容器的名称。

Docker PS命令的参数

docker ps命令还支持多个参数,可以根据需要进行使用。下面列举了一些常用的参数:

-a:显示所有的容器,包括停止的容器; -l:显示最后一个创建的容器; -q:只显示容器的ID。 Docker PS命令的使用示例 显示所有运行中的容器 $ docker ps 显示所有容器,包括停止的容器 $ docker ps -a 显示最后一个创建的容器 $ docker ps -l 只显示容器的ID $ docker ps -q Docker PS命令的状态图

下面是docker ps命令的状态图,使用mermaid语法绘制:

stateDiagram [*] --> Running Running --> Stopped Stopped --> Running Stopped --> [*]

在这个状态图中,初始状态是[*],表示没有容器运行。当我们执行docker ps命令时,会进入Running状态,并显示正在运行的容器信息。在运行过程中,容器可以由Running状态转换为Stopped状态,表示容器停止运行。而在容器停止运行后,可以重新启动容器,使其从Stopped状态转换为Running状态。当不再需要容器时,可以删除容器,使其回到初始状态[*]。

总结

通过本文的介绍,我们了解到了docker ps命令的含义和用法。这个命令是Docker命令行工具中非常常用的一个命令,用于列出正在运行的容器。使用docker ps命令可以获取容器的基本信息,如容器ID、容器名称、运行状态等。同时,我们还介绍了docker ps命令的一些常用参数和一个状态图,帮助你更好地理解和使用Docker。

希望本文对你理解和使用



【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3